    Speaker Profile

    Dr. Srikumar Banerjee, is an internationally acclaimed scientist and Padma Shri award recipient. He has worked as Director Bhabha Atomic Research Centre (BARC) Trombay and former Chairman, Atomic Energy Commission of India (AECI). Dr. Banerjee is a Metallurgical Engineer, retired as the Chairman Atomic Energy Commission of India and the Secretary of Department of Atomic Energy (DAE). He acclaims B.Tech with honours in Metallurgical Engineering from the Indian Institute of Technology (IIT) in Kharagpur and subsequently obtained Ph.D from the same Institute. He has published more than 300 scientific papers in reputed international and national journals. Some of these publications are regarded as landmark contributions in the field of materials science.

    Dr. Banerjee’s has been conferred with various awards including: Indian National Science Academy (INSA) Young Scientist Medal (1976), National Metallurgists’ Day Award (1981), Shanti Swaroop Bhatnagar Prize in Engineering Sciences (1989), Materials Research Society of India (MRSI) Medal (1990), G.D. Birla Gold Medal of The Indian Institute of Metals (1997), INSA Prize for Materials Science (2001), MRSI-Superconductivity and Materials Science Prize (2003), Indian Nuclear Society Award (2003).
